Transformer Pumpkin Carving: A Step-by-Step Guide

Choosing the Right Pumpkin
The first step in any successful pumpkin carving is choosing the right pumpkin. When selecting a pumpkin for a transformer carving, look for one that is tall and narrow, rather than round. This will give you more space to carve the intricate details of the transformer. Additionally, make sure the pumpkin has a smooth surface that is free of blemishes or bruises.

Gathering Your Materials
Before you begin carving your pumpkin, make sure you have all the necessary materials. You will need a sharp carving knife, a spoon for scraping out the inside of the pumpkin, a pencil for drawing your design, and a template of the transformer you want to carve. You can find transformer pumpkin carving templates online, or you can create your own using a picture of your favorite transformer.

Preparing Your Pumpkin
Once you get your pumpkin and required materials, Now it’s time to prepare your pumpkin for carving. Start by cutting the pumpkin top and make sure to cut at an angle so the top won’t fall inside the pumpkin. Use a spoon to remove the inside of the pumpkin, removing all the seeds and stringy bits. This will ensure that the pumpkin is clean and ready for carving.

Drawing Your Design
Before you start carving your pumpkin, you will need to draw your design onto the pumpkin. Use a pencil to sketch the outline of the transformer onto the pumpkin, making sure to include all the details you want to carve. This will serve as your guide when carving the pumpkin.

Carving the Pumpkin
With your design drawn onto the pumpkin, it’s time to start carving. Begin by using a small carving knife to cut out the basic outline of the transformer. Take your time and make sure to cut slowly and carefully, following the lines of your design. Once you have the basic outline cut out, use a smaller knife to add the details, such as the eyes, mouth, and other features.

Adding the Finishing Touches
With the carving complete, it’s time to add the finishing touches. Place a tea light candle inside the pumpkin and light it, then replace the top of the pumpkin. The candle will illuminate your transformer carving and make it stand out in the dark.

Transformer Themed Pumpkin Carving Ideas

  1. Autobot Logo: The iconic Autobot logo is perfect for those looking for a simple yet recognizable design. All you need to do is draw the logo on the pumpkin using a marker or stencil, and then carve out the negative space to create the desired shape.
  2. Bumblebee: The popular yellow Autobot, Bumblebee, is a classic choice for transformer fans. Draw the outline of the robot on the pumpkin, and then carefully carve out the details, including the headlights, wheels, and Autobot symbol.
  3. Optimus Prime: The fearless leader of the Autobots, Optimus Prime, is another popular choice for pumpkin carving. Draw the outline of the robot’s head and upper body, and then carve out the details, including the helmet, faceplate, and chest plate.
  4. Megatron: For those who prefer the darker side of the Transformers, Megatron is an excellent option. Draw the outline of the Decepticon leader’s head and torso, and then carefully carve out the details, including the helmet, eyes, and shoulder pads.
  5. Soundwave: Soundwave, the Decepticon communications officer, is a favorite among transformer fans. Draw the outline of the robot on the pumpkin, and then carve out the details, including the chest-mounted tape deck and cassette tapes.
  6. Grimlock: The mighty Dinobot leader, Grimlock, is a fierce addition to any Halloween decor. Draw the outline of the robotic T-Rex, and then carefully carve out the details, including the sharp teeth and menacing eyes.
  7. Starscream: The treacherous Decepticon, Starscream, is a popular choice for those who prefer a more intricate design. Draw the outline of the robot’s head and torso, and then carve out the details, including the wings, cockpit, and jet engines.
  8. Unicron: For those looking for a truly epic pumpkin carving challenge, Unicron, the planet-eating transformer, is an excellent choice. Draw the outline of the robot, and then carve out the intricate details, including the planet-like body, horns, and glowing eyes.

Maintenance and Safety Tips

To ensure your transformer pumpkin carving lasts as long as possible, there are a few maintenance and safety tips to keep in mind. Always keep your pumpkin in a cool, dry place when not in use, and make sure to remove the candle before leaving the house or going to bed. Additionally, never leave a lit candle unattended, and always supervise children when carving pumpkins.
